Abstract

The intracardiac pumping device has a pump ( 11 ) connected at its distal end ( 13 ) to a canula ( 15 ). At the distal end, the canula ( 15 ) has a suction head ( 16 ) for drawing blood. The suction head is extended by a non-sucking projection ( 20 ). The projection stabilizes the position of the pumping device in the heart. It extends the canula ( 15 ) mechanically without degrading the hydraulic conditions. It also serves as a spacer to prevent the suction head ( 16 ) from adhering to a wall of the heart.

Claims (8)

1. An intracardiac pumping device for percutaneous insertion, comprising a pump connected at the proximal end with a catheter and at the suction-side distal end with a canula having inlet openings remote from the pump, characterized in that a flexible pigtail tip is provided at the canula distal of all of the inlet openings, wherein said flexible pigtail tip forms a spacer for keeping said inlet openings spaced apart from adjacent heart walls.

2. The pumping device of claim 1 , wherein the pigtail tip comprises a non-sucking projection.

3. The pumping device of claim 1 , wherein the pigtail tip comprises a hollow hose whose lumen is in communication with that of the canula.

4. The pumping device of claim 1 , wherein the inlet openings are provided in an expansible suction basket including an inflow funnel.

5. The pumping device of claim 1 , wherein the pigtail tip has an outer diameter that is smaller than that of the canula.

6. The pumping device of claim 1 , wherein the canula has a preformed bend.

7. The pumping device of claim 1 , wherein a guide wire is provided that leads through the pump and is adapted to be advanced from the canula into the pigtail tip.

8. The pumping device of claim 1 , wherein the pigtail tip has lateral auxiliary openings.
